J
JoBeefus
I have an ASUS G15 (GU503QR), with an AMD 5900hs and NVIDIA 3070m. I have been having Event 41 errors that force my laptop to hibernate. The problem is that it's happening fast enough that it doesn't write any error to the Event Viewer. I will restart the laptop and an hour later it will happen again. I have been in touch with ASUS support, with little help. I have scanned memory, checked every error and fault in the event viewer. The only thing that has brought back any problem is sfc/scannow thru command prompt. I have logged the error and created a dump file. The error shown is 0x00000050. The dump file is below. Can anyone help me out? I am not exactly sure what to do from here. Thanks in advance.
Microsoft (R) Windows Debugger Version 10.0.19041.685 AMD64
Copyright (c) Microsoft Corporation. All rights reserved.
Loading Dump File [C:\Windows\MEMORY.DMP]
Kernel Bitmap Dump File: Kernel address space is available, User address space may not be available.
Symbol search path is: srv*
Executable search path is:
Windows 10 Kernel Version 19041 MP (16 procs) Free x64
Product: WinNt, suite: TerminalServer SingleUserTS Personal
Built by: 19041.1.amd64fre.vb_release.191206-1406
Machine Name:
Kernel base = 0xfffff803`2d600000 PsLoadedModuleList = 0xfffff803`2e22a390
Debug session time: Sun Feb 14 15:32:59.506 2021 (UTC - 6:00)
System Uptime: 0 days 2:01:41.114
Loading Kernel Symbols
...............................................................
................................................................
................................................................
...............................
Loading User Symbols
Loading unloaded module list
..........
For analysis of this file, run !analyze -v
1: kd> !analyze -v
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************
PAGE_FAULT_IN_NONPAGED_AREA (50)
Invalid system memory was referenced. This cannot be protected by try-except.
Typically the address is just plain bad or it is pointing at freed memory.
Arguments:
Arg1: ffffae819c980000, memory referenced.
Arg2: 0000000000000002, value 0 = read operation, 1 = write operation.
Arg3: fffff80340958cd7, If non-zero, the instruction address which referenced the bad memory
address.
Arg4: 0000000000000000, (reserved)
Debugging Details:
------------------
KEY_VALUES_STRING: 1
Key : Analysis.CPU.Sec
Value: 2
Key : Analysis.DebugAnalysisProvider.CPP
Value: Create: 8007007e on CODYSG15
Key : Analysis.DebugData
Value: CreateObject
Key : Analysis.DebugModel
Value: CreateObject
Key : Analysis.Elapsed.Sec
Value: 10
Key : Analysis.Memory.CommitPeak.Mb
Value: 79
Key : Analysis.System
Value: CreateObject
BUGCHECK_CODE: 50
BUGCHECK_P1: ffffae819c980000
BUGCHECK_P2: 2
BUGCHECK_P3: fffff80340958cd7
BUGCHECK_P4: 0
READ_ADDRESS: ffffae819c980000
MM_INTERNAL_CODE: 0
IMAGE_NAME: nvlddmkm.sys
MODULE_NAME: nvlddmkm
FAULTING_MODULE: fffff803401a0000 nvlddmkm
BLACKBOXBSD: 1 (!blackboxbsd)
BLACKBOXNTFS: 1 (!blackboxntfs)
BLACKBOXPNP: 1 (!blackboxpnp)
BLACKBOXWINLOGON: 1
PROCESS_NAME: System
TRAP_FRAME: ffffd580cc5ff0e0 -- (.trap 0xffffd580cc5ff0e0)
NOTE: The trap frame does not contain all registers.
Some register values may be zeroed or incorrect.
rax=ffffae819c97f000 rbx=0000000000000000 rcx=ffff808659bc3c38
rdx=000000000001b3fd rsi=0000000000000000 rdi=0000000000000000
rip=fffff80340958cd7 rsp=ffffd580cc5ff270 rbp=0000000000000006
r8=0000000000000400 r9=000000000001a02a r10=0000000000000000
r11=ffffd580cc5ff290 r12=0000000000000000 r13=0000000000000000
r14=0000000000000000 r15=0000000000000000
iopl=0 nv up ei ng nz na pe nc
nvlddmkm+0x7b8cd7:
fffff803`40958cd7 42891480 mov dword ptr [rax+r8*4],edx ds:ffffae81`9c980000=????????
Resetting default scope
STACK_TEXT:
ffffd580`cc5fee38 fffff803`2da1ee6b : 00000000`00000050 ffffae81`9c980000 00000000`00000002 ffffd580`cc5ff0e0 : nt!KeBugCheckEx
ffffd580`cc5fee40 fffff803`2d80c960 : ffffd580`cc5ff050 00000000`00000002 ffffd580`cc5ff160 00000000`00000000 : nt!MiSystemFault+0x1f465b
ffffd580`cc5fef40 fffff803`2da03c5e : fffff803`401b3a44 fffff803`40bd2c6a fffff803`40bdc36a fffff803`40e7182d : nt!MmAccessFault+0x400
ffffd580`cc5ff0e0 fffff803`40958cd7 : ffff8086`59bc3c38 00000000`000720c7 ffff6f78`3173d2fe ffff8086`59b9a000 : nt!KiPageFault+0x35e
ffffd580`cc5ff270 fffff803`40c4854a : 00000000`00000003 ffff8086`4deac000 ffff8086`4deac003 00000000`0000000f : nvlddmkm+0x7b8cd7
ffffd580`cc5ff2a0 fffff803`401b3a44 : ffff8086`59b9a000 00000000`0000000f 00000000`00000000 00000000`00000001 : nvlddmkm+0xaa854a
ffffd580`cc5ff340 fffff803`40bd2c6a : ffff8086`4debc500 ffffd580`cc5ff3d9 ffff8086`4deac000 00000000`00000000 : nvlddmkm+0x13a44
ffffd580`cc5ff370 fffff803`40bdc36a : 00000000`00000000 00000000`00000001 00000000`00000000 ffff8086`4deac000 : nvlddmkm+0xa32c6a
ffffd580`cc5ff440 fffff803`40e7182d : 00000000`00000004 00000000`00000004 ffff8086`4de91000 00000000`00000001 : nvlddmkm+0xa3c36a
ffffd580`cc5ff4c0 fffff803`40e710af : 00000000`00000001 ffff8086`4de91001 00000000`00000000 00000000`00000000 : nvlddmkm+0xcd182d
ffffd580`cc5ff590 fffff803`40e99d92 : ffff8086`4de91000 ffffd580`cc5ff689 00000000`00000001 00000000`00000007 : nvlddmkm+0xcd10af
ffffd580`cc5ff5e0 fffff803`3ca6162d : fffff803`40e99c68 00000000`00000001 00000000`00000000 00000000`ffffffff : nvlddmkm+0xcf9d92
ffffd580`cc5ff6f0 fffff803`3ca60b7f : 00000000`00000000 ffffd580`cc5ff7b1 00000000`00000000 fffff803`00000000 : dxgkrnl!DpiDxgkDdiSetPowerState+0x59
ffffd580`cc5ff750 fffff803`3ca61aae : 00000000`00000000 ffff8086`4df7ebd0 00000000`00000001 00000000`00000001 : dxgkrnl!DpiFdoSetAdapterPowerState+0x15f
ffffd580`cc5ff810 fffff803`3ca60f01 : ffffd580`cc5ffb00 fffff803`409afcf3 ffff8086`47e68e00 ffff8086`4df7edc0 : dxgkrnl!DpiFdoHandleDevicePower+0x2ee
ffffd580`cc5ff8b0 fffff803`3ca62450 : ffff8086`4df7ebd0 ffff8086`4ecba180 ffff8086`4ecba030 e94bd39e`4794807b : dxgkrnl!DpiFdoDispatchPower+0x21
ffffd580`cc5ff8e0 fffff803`4023c002 : 00000000`00000001 ffffd580`cc5ffa99 00000000`00000001 ffff8086`4de91000 : dxgkrnl!DpiDispatchPower+0xe0
ffffd580`cc5ffa00 fffff803`4023b0b4 : 00000000`c0000002 ffff8086`4de91001 ffff8086`4ecba030 ffff8086`00000000 : nvlddmkm+0x9c002
ffffd580`cc5ffb00 fffff803`2d99ca99 : ffff8086`628cb040 ffffd580`cc5ffbb0 ffff8086`4df7ebd0 ffff8086`00000000 : nvlddmkm+0x9b0b4
ffffd580`cc5ffb30 fffff803`2d917e25 : ffffffff`fa0a1f00 fffff803`2d99c8c0 ffff8086`51359d30 00000000`00000084 : nt!PopIrpWorker+0x1d9
ffffd580`cc5ffbd0 fffff803`2d9fd0d8 : fffff803`29621180 ffff8086`628cb040 fffff803`2d917dd0 00330045`007a004d : nt!PspSystemThreadStartup+0x55
ffffd580`cc5ffc20 00000000`00000000 : ffffd580`cc600000 ffffd580`cc5f9000 00000000`00000000 00000000`00000000 : nt!KiStartSystemThread+0x28
SYMBOL_NAME: nvlddmkm+7b8cd7
STACK_COMMAND: .thread ; .cxr ; kb
BUCKET_ID_FUNC_OFFSET: 7b8cd7
FAILURE_BUCKET_ID: AV_INVALID_nvlddmkm!unknown_function
OS_VERSION: 10.0.19041.1
BUILDLAB_STR: vb_release
OSPLATFORM_TYPE: x64
OSNAME: Windows 10
FAILURE_ID_HASH: {df018c6e-47ce-6234-d97b-e5d8699ade66}
Followup: MachineOwner
---------
Continue reading...
Microsoft (R) Windows Debugger Version 10.0.19041.685 AMD64
Copyright (c) Microsoft Corporation. All rights reserved.
Loading Dump File [C:\Windows\MEMORY.DMP]
Kernel Bitmap Dump File: Kernel address space is available, User address space may not be available.
Symbol search path is: srv*
Executable search path is:
Windows 10 Kernel Version 19041 MP (16 procs) Free x64
Product: WinNt, suite: TerminalServer SingleUserTS Personal
Built by: 19041.1.amd64fre.vb_release.191206-1406
Machine Name:
Kernel base = 0xfffff803`2d600000 PsLoadedModuleList = 0xfffff803`2e22a390
Debug session time: Sun Feb 14 15:32:59.506 2021 (UTC - 6:00)
System Uptime: 0 days 2:01:41.114
Loading Kernel Symbols
...............................................................
................................................................
................................................................
...............................
Loading User Symbols
Loading unloaded module list
..........
For analysis of this file, run !analyze -v
1: kd> !analyze -v
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************
PAGE_FAULT_IN_NONPAGED_AREA (50)
Invalid system memory was referenced. This cannot be protected by try-except.
Typically the address is just plain bad or it is pointing at freed memory.
Arguments:
Arg1: ffffae819c980000, memory referenced.
Arg2: 0000000000000002, value 0 = read operation, 1 = write operation.
Arg3: fffff80340958cd7, If non-zero, the instruction address which referenced the bad memory
address.
Arg4: 0000000000000000, (reserved)
Debugging Details:
------------------
KEY_VALUES_STRING: 1
Key : Analysis.CPU.Sec
Value: 2
Key : Analysis.DebugAnalysisProvider.CPP
Value: Create: 8007007e on CODYSG15
Key : Analysis.DebugData
Value: CreateObject
Key : Analysis.DebugModel
Value: CreateObject
Key : Analysis.Elapsed.Sec
Value: 10
Key : Analysis.Memory.CommitPeak.Mb
Value: 79
Key : Analysis.System
Value: CreateObject
BUGCHECK_CODE: 50
BUGCHECK_P1: ffffae819c980000
BUGCHECK_P2: 2
BUGCHECK_P3: fffff80340958cd7
BUGCHECK_P4: 0
READ_ADDRESS: ffffae819c980000
MM_INTERNAL_CODE: 0
IMAGE_NAME: nvlddmkm.sys
MODULE_NAME: nvlddmkm
FAULTING_MODULE: fffff803401a0000 nvlddmkm
BLACKBOXBSD: 1 (!blackboxbsd)
BLACKBOXNTFS: 1 (!blackboxntfs)
BLACKBOXPNP: 1 (!blackboxpnp)
BLACKBOXWINLOGON: 1
PROCESS_NAME: System
TRAP_FRAME: ffffd580cc5ff0e0 -- (.trap 0xffffd580cc5ff0e0)
NOTE: The trap frame does not contain all registers.
Some register values may be zeroed or incorrect.
rax=ffffae819c97f000 rbx=0000000000000000 rcx=ffff808659bc3c38
rdx=000000000001b3fd rsi=0000000000000000 rdi=0000000000000000
rip=fffff80340958cd7 rsp=ffffd580cc5ff270 rbp=0000000000000006
r8=0000000000000400 r9=000000000001a02a r10=0000000000000000
r11=ffffd580cc5ff290 r12=0000000000000000 r13=0000000000000000
r14=0000000000000000 r15=0000000000000000
iopl=0 nv up ei ng nz na pe nc
nvlddmkm+0x7b8cd7:
fffff803`40958cd7 42891480 mov dword ptr [rax+r8*4],edx ds:ffffae81`9c980000=????????
Resetting default scope
STACK_TEXT:
ffffd580`cc5fee38 fffff803`2da1ee6b : 00000000`00000050 ffffae81`9c980000 00000000`00000002 ffffd580`cc5ff0e0 : nt!KeBugCheckEx
ffffd580`cc5fee40 fffff803`2d80c960 : ffffd580`cc5ff050 00000000`00000002 ffffd580`cc5ff160 00000000`00000000 : nt!MiSystemFault+0x1f465b
ffffd580`cc5fef40 fffff803`2da03c5e : fffff803`401b3a44 fffff803`40bd2c6a fffff803`40bdc36a fffff803`40e7182d : nt!MmAccessFault+0x400
ffffd580`cc5ff0e0 fffff803`40958cd7 : ffff8086`59bc3c38 00000000`000720c7 ffff6f78`3173d2fe ffff8086`59b9a000 : nt!KiPageFault+0x35e
ffffd580`cc5ff270 fffff803`40c4854a : 00000000`00000003 ffff8086`4deac000 ffff8086`4deac003 00000000`0000000f : nvlddmkm+0x7b8cd7
ffffd580`cc5ff2a0 fffff803`401b3a44 : ffff8086`59b9a000 00000000`0000000f 00000000`00000000 00000000`00000001 : nvlddmkm+0xaa854a
ffffd580`cc5ff340 fffff803`40bd2c6a : ffff8086`4debc500 ffffd580`cc5ff3d9 ffff8086`4deac000 00000000`00000000 : nvlddmkm+0x13a44
ffffd580`cc5ff370 fffff803`40bdc36a : 00000000`00000000 00000000`00000001 00000000`00000000 ffff8086`4deac000 : nvlddmkm+0xa32c6a
ffffd580`cc5ff440 fffff803`40e7182d : 00000000`00000004 00000000`00000004 ffff8086`4de91000 00000000`00000001 : nvlddmkm+0xa3c36a
ffffd580`cc5ff4c0 fffff803`40e710af : 00000000`00000001 ffff8086`4de91001 00000000`00000000 00000000`00000000 : nvlddmkm+0xcd182d
ffffd580`cc5ff590 fffff803`40e99d92 : ffff8086`4de91000 ffffd580`cc5ff689 00000000`00000001 00000000`00000007 : nvlddmkm+0xcd10af
ffffd580`cc5ff5e0 fffff803`3ca6162d : fffff803`40e99c68 00000000`00000001 00000000`00000000 00000000`ffffffff : nvlddmkm+0xcf9d92
ffffd580`cc5ff6f0 fffff803`3ca60b7f : 00000000`00000000 ffffd580`cc5ff7b1 00000000`00000000 fffff803`00000000 : dxgkrnl!DpiDxgkDdiSetPowerState+0x59
ffffd580`cc5ff750 fffff803`3ca61aae : 00000000`00000000 ffff8086`4df7ebd0 00000000`00000001 00000000`00000001 : dxgkrnl!DpiFdoSetAdapterPowerState+0x15f
ffffd580`cc5ff810 fffff803`3ca60f01 : ffffd580`cc5ffb00 fffff803`409afcf3 ffff8086`47e68e00 ffff8086`4df7edc0 : dxgkrnl!DpiFdoHandleDevicePower+0x2ee
ffffd580`cc5ff8b0 fffff803`3ca62450 : ffff8086`4df7ebd0 ffff8086`4ecba180 ffff8086`4ecba030 e94bd39e`4794807b : dxgkrnl!DpiFdoDispatchPower+0x21
ffffd580`cc5ff8e0 fffff803`4023c002 : 00000000`00000001 ffffd580`cc5ffa99 00000000`00000001 ffff8086`4de91000 : dxgkrnl!DpiDispatchPower+0xe0
ffffd580`cc5ffa00 fffff803`4023b0b4 : 00000000`c0000002 ffff8086`4de91001 ffff8086`4ecba030 ffff8086`00000000 : nvlddmkm+0x9c002
ffffd580`cc5ffb00 fffff803`2d99ca99 : ffff8086`628cb040 ffffd580`cc5ffbb0 ffff8086`4df7ebd0 ffff8086`00000000 : nvlddmkm+0x9b0b4
ffffd580`cc5ffb30 fffff803`2d917e25 : ffffffff`fa0a1f00 fffff803`2d99c8c0 ffff8086`51359d30 00000000`00000084 : nt!PopIrpWorker+0x1d9
ffffd580`cc5ffbd0 fffff803`2d9fd0d8 : fffff803`29621180 ffff8086`628cb040 fffff803`2d917dd0 00330045`007a004d : nt!PspSystemThreadStartup+0x55
ffffd580`cc5ffc20 00000000`00000000 : ffffd580`cc600000 ffffd580`cc5f9000 00000000`00000000 00000000`00000000 : nt!KiStartSystemThread+0x28
SYMBOL_NAME: nvlddmkm+7b8cd7
STACK_COMMAND: .thread ; .cxr ; kb
BUCKET_ID_FUNC_OFFSET: 7b8cd7
FAILURE_BUCKET_ID: AV_INVALID_nvlddmkm!unknown_function
OS_VERSION: 10.0.19041.1
BUILDLAB_STR: vb_release
OSPLATFORM_TYPE: x64
OSNAME: Windows 10
FAILURE_ID_HASH: {df018c6e-47ce-6234-d97b-e5d8699ade66}
Followup: MachineOwner
---------
Continue reading...